Charlie Chan
On radio, Charlie Chan was heard in different series on four networks (Blue, NBC, ABC, MBS) between the years 1932 and 1948. Walter Connolly initially portrayed Chan as part of Esso Oil’s Five Star Theater, which serialized adaptations of Biggers novels.
Ed Begley Sr. had the title role in NBC’s The Adventures of Charlie Chan with Leon Janney as Number One Son. Radio Life magazine described Begley’s Chan as “a good radio match for Sidney Toler’s beloved film enactment.
